Prim Also called "Pirma" or "Bisernica"

First Prim
Often doubles on the lead or melody parts, aiding the first brac. Used for counter-melodies and obigato parts. Being high-pitched, can be compared to a flute or piccolo. Adds color and brilliance to a tamburitza group.

Second Prim


Usually plays a second or harmony to the first prim. The harmony is usually lower in pitch than the melody line. Aids in giving brilliance to a tamburitza group.

Third Prim


Helps to "round out" and give fullness to the prim section. Sometimes plays counter-melodies with the third brac or by itself.. Also called the "D prim" because the first string is tuned to D rather than G as in the first and second prims.
